Shania Twain says she is "enjoying life" more than a year after splitting from husband Mutt Lange after he had an affair with her best friend Marie-Anne Thiébaud.
It's been over a year since country star Shania Twain, who split from her husband producer Robert "Mutt" Lange in May 2008 following his affair with her best friend, Marie-Anne Thiébaud, 38, a longtime secretary and manager of the couple's chateau in Switzerland.

And she's telling fans she's doing just fine. "[I'm] managing very well, in fact, " writes Twain in a letter to her fan club on her Web site. "I'm enjoying my child, friends and family like I haven't in years, and it's great . . . I've been experiencing and seeing new things every day, living life with a different and more optimistic attitude." The singer's last public appearances included her triumphant return to the CMA Awards in November and a Manhattan shopping spree and a fun-filled Florida vacation in December with Thiebaud's ex-husband, Frédéric Thiébaud, 39. Since then, she's been back at her home in Switzerland, writing songs and caring for her 7-year-old son with Lange, Eja D'Angelo. "The personal issues that took place just over a year ago have been well documented, and there's no need to go into more detail here, " says Twain. "Since then, I've been inspired by my pain to write and use writing as a therapy through the suffering. I truly wouldn't wish this on anybody as a means to get inspired, but it's been a productive period with so much emotion trying to find it's way out."
